D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ION The present invention relates to a method for roofing a roof ridge, and more specifically, a flat tile in which a plurality of slit-like cuts are formed on the lower side of a planar shape toward the upper side in parallel with the side sides. Concerning the method of thatching the ridge of a roof that is being raised.

The appearance of roofs covered with flat tiles such as asbestos cement tiles and glass fiber reinforced cement tiles is due to the thin thickness of each roofing material.
In order to overcome these drawbacks, as shown in Figure 1 (A), flat roofing has been developed. One or more (usually two) slit-like cuts B, B are provided on the lower side A of the shape toward the upper side in parallel to the side C, or as shown in Fig. 1 (B). As shown, there is also a step H(1) on the lower side divided by the slit.

H(2) may be applied to impart variability to the roofing pattern.

However, in the part along the ridgeline of the roof, it is necessary to cut the flat tile R along the ridgeline as shown in Figure 2, and this cutting line (L) and the slit-like cut B are If they cross over, the flat tiles R will be disassembled, making it very difficult to install the roof, and even after construction, the disassembled pieces R' will tend to shift, causing rain leaks.

In addition, since the appearance of diagonally cut pieces of flat tiles is generally unavoidable at the lower ridges of roofs, in order to ensure complete waterproofing of these roof tiles, we cut them along the ridges as shown in Figure 3. Attach the inspection G and G on the field board F, and attach the flat tile R to this.
(including cut pieces) and place the ridge decorative boards J and J on top of this.
, After arranging K on the Kasagi as shown in the diagram, it was done by covering it with the ridge cover M. However, according to this construction procedure, the members placed above the ridge decorative board J are Since all work is done after the roofing has been completed, care must be taken to prevent the flat tiles from cracking during this time, which has the drawback of requiring time and effort.

In view of the above-mentioned drawbacks, the present invention aims to provide a method for roofing roof roofs that does not generate cut pieces even when using flat tiles provided with slit-like cuts, and that can be easily constructed. The space between the ridge line and the side edge of the flat tile is smaller than the working width of the flat tile, which has been laid horizontally in a row on both layers facing the ridge line of the lower ridge. The thickness of the flat tile is approximately the same as that of the flat tile.
and arranging corner ridge boards whose ridge line side sides are cut along the ridge line, and butting the corner ridge boards on the ridge line;
After adjusting the lower edges of the corner ridge board so that they are aligned on the same line, a ridge corner accessory having a folded part at the lower end that fits with the lower ends of both corner wire boards is fitted over both of the corner ridge boards. This method is characterized by arranging them along the ridge line.

Since this invention is configured as described above, when cutting a flat tile along the ridge line, it is sufficient to cut the corner ridge board without directly cutting the flat tile, and the roofing material can be cut by the slit-like cut. This prevents the roof tiles from splitting, and the waterproofness of the roofing area is greatly improved.Also, the level of the corner ridge board along the lower ridge can be adjusted by adjusting the roofing allowance of the flat tiles placed on the roof. Since roofing can be done over a certain width within the width range of Since the ridge can be made waterproof, a lower ridge can be constructed without the need for conventional inspections, caps, etc. Moreover, the exposed surfaces of the flat tiles and the corner ridge board are on the same surface. The result is a very clean and beautiful roof that looks good, and it is also possible to cut the corner ridge board into short pieces using the alignment marks and use them as a starter, so you can use them on other roofs. It can also be used in combination with other materials and has an economical effect.
